Warning Signs You Need Apartment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even safety hazards.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ell in your apartment can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a strong, unpleasant odor that won’t go away, it’s essential to investigate further.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ty smell.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on ceilings and walls can be a sign of a leaky roof, burst pipe, or other water damage issue.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to investigate the source and address the problem quickly.

Discolored or Peeling Paint

Discolored or peeling paint can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ty smell.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Water Droplets on Windows or Walls

Water droplets on windows or walls can be a sign of a leaky roof, burst pipe, or other water damage issue. If you notice water droplets, it’s essential to investigate the source and address the problem quickly.

Unusual Sounds or Sights

Unusual sounds or sights, such as dripping water or mineral deposits, can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to further damage and safety hazards.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ost in Lucas, TX

The cost of apartment water damage restoration in Lucas, TX, can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, type of water, and equ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, type of equipment used, and drying time.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, type of cleaning required, and equipment used.
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area, type of repairs required, and equipment used.

Common Questions About Apartment Water Damage Restoration

Q: How long does it take to restore my apartment after water damage?

A: The length of time it takes to restore your apartment dep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ment used.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ce the drying time and prevent further damage.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the restoration process.

Q: Can I prevent water damage from happening in the first place?

A: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ent water damage from happening in the first place. Regularly inspect your apartment for signs of water damage, fix leaks quickly, and maintain your appliances and plumbing systems.
